为什么选择MKVToolNix?
在数字视频处理领域,MKV(Matroska)格式因其支持多轨道、多字幕及高兼容性而广受欢迎。如何高效编辑这类文件?MKVToolNix作为一款开源免费的专业工具,凭借其跨平台特性与无损处理能力,成为视频工作者、字幕组乃至普通用户的必备神器。本文将从下载安装到功能详解,带你全面掌握这一工具。
一、认识MKVToolNix:核心功能与生态定位
1.1 项目背景与核心价值
MKVToolNix由开发者Moritz Bunkus创建,集成了`mkvmerge`(合并)、`mkvextract`(提取)、`mkvpropedit`(属性编辑)等命令行工具及图形界面(GUI),支持Windows、macOS、Linux系统。其核心优势在于:
1.2 典型应用场景
二、官方下载指南:安全获取最新版本
2.1 官方网站与版本选择
官方下载地址:
该站点提供全平台安装包及更新日志,建议选择Stable Release(稳定版)以避免兼容性问题。截至2025年5月,最新版本为v91.0,新增批量保存配置、智能轨道标记等功能。
2.2 分平台下载步骤
Windows用户
1. 访问官网,点击“Windows”栏目下的“Installer”链接。
2. 下载`.exe`安装包(约30MB),双击运行并按向导完成安装。
3. 安装后,桌面将生成`MKVToolNix GUI`快捷方式。
macOS用户
bash
brew install mkvtoolnix
Linux用户
bash
sudo apt-get update && sudo apt-get install mkvtoolnix
bash
sudo pacman -S mkvtoolnix
三、图形界面入门:基础操作详解
3.1 主界面与功能分区
启动GUI后,界面分为:
3.2 新手必学三大操作
操作1:合并多文件
1. 点击“添加源文件”,导入视频(如`video.mp4`)与字幕(如`sub.srt`)。
2. 在轨道列表中勾选所需内容,调整顺序。
3. 设置输出路径,点击“开始混流”生成MKV文件。
操作2:无损分割视频
1. 在“全局”选项卡启用“分割功能”。
2. 选择模式:按大小(如4GB适配FAT32格式U盘)、按时长(如每段30分钟)。
3. 执行分割,生成分段文件(如`output-001.mkv`)。
操作3:修改元数据
1. 使用`mkvpropedit`命令行工具:
bash
mkvpropedit "电影.mkv" edit track:a1 set language=zh set flag-default=1
2. 此命令将第1条音轨设为中文并标记为默认。
四、进阶技巧与生态整合
4.1 与FFmpeg协同工作
MKVToolNix专注于封装,而FFmpeg擅长转码。典型工作流:
1. 用FFmpeg将非常见格式(如RMVB)转换为MP4。
2. 使用MKVToolNix封装为MKV并添加字幕。
4.2 Docker部署(适合技术爱好者)
通过Docker镜像`jlesage/mkvtoolnix`可在NAS或服务器端运行:
bash
docker run -d -p 5800:5800 -v /本地路径:/storage jlesage/mkvtoolnix
访问`
五、常见问题与解决方案
Q1:安装后界面显示乱码?
Q2:合并文件时提示轨道冲突?
1. 检查是否重复添加相同类型轨道(如两条默认音轨)。
2. 使用`mkvinfo`查看源文件结构,调整轨道ID。
Q3:如何处理MKV以外的格式?
让多媒体处理更高效
MKVToolNix凭借其开源特性与强大功能,已成为MKV领域的标杆工具。无论是个人用户制作家庭影片,还是团队处理多语言资源,它都能提供高效、无损的解决方案。通过本文的指南,希望你能快速上手,探索更多创意可能!
> 提示:本文所有操作均基于官方文档及社区最佳实践,建议定期访问官网或GitHub仓库(项目镜像地址:)以获取更新。